1-Benzotriazol-1-yl-3,3,3-trifluoro-2-methoxy-2- phenylpropan-1-ones:  Mosher-Bt Reagents

Abstract: Benzotriazole derivatives of 3,3,3-trifluoro-2-methoxy-2-phenylpropionic acid react with water-soluble amino acids and peptides in an acetonitrile/water (2:1) mixture to give the corresponding amides in quantitative yield.

“…An alternative approach to assign the absolute configuration of amino acids using the Mosher’s acid was developed by Katritzky et al [ 40 ]. N -acylbenzotriazoles are stable and crystalline derivatives of carboxylic acids and have advantages mainly when compared to acid chlorides that are unstable, moisture sensitive, difficult to prepare, and need to be stored in a deep freeze.…”

“…Several benzotriazole sulfur reagents 130 have been prepared and used for thioacylations, thiocarbamoylations, alkyl/ alkoxythioacylations, and aryl/alkylthioacylations [186]. Benzotriazole of 3,3,3-trifluoro-2-methoxy-2-phenylpropionic acid (131) reacted with water-soluble amino acids and peptides in an acetonitrile/water (2 : 1) mixture to give the corresponding Mosher derivative in quantitative yield [187]. Anionic in situ generation of formaldehyde from benzotriazolylmethanol 132 has proved to be a very useful and versatile tool in synthesis [188].…”
